摘要
Current technological advances enable the modification of existing mobile telecommunications business models. In future mobile networks, mobile users will be able to choose from multiple network operators and service providers. This capability requires the extension of the existing charging collection information mechanisms and billing systems to assist the oncoming mass service offering by independent service providers. In this paper, we present a platform that extends the existing systems to provide for advanced and flexible charging mechanisms and pricing policies. (c) 2006 Elsevier B.V. All rights reserved.
